Home
last modified time | relevance | path

Searched refs:static_assert (Results 1 – 25 of 30) sorted by relevance

12

/Linux-v5.10/drivers/net/ethernet/pensando/ionic/
Dionic_dev.h34 static_assert(sizeof(struct ionic_intr) == 32);
36 static_assert(sizeof(struct ionic_doorbell) == 8);
37 static_assert(sizeof(struct ionic_intr_status) == 8);
38 static_assert(sizeof(union ionic_dev_regs) == 4096);
39 static_assert(sizeof(union ionic_dev_info_regs) == 2048);
40 static_assert(sizeof(union ionic_dev_cmd_regs) == 2048);
41 static_assert(sizeof(struct ionic_lif_stats) == 1024);
43 static_assert(sizeof(struct ionic_admin_cmd) == 64);
44 static_assert(sizeof(struct ionic_admin_comp) == 16);
45 static_assert(sizeof(struct ionic_nop_cmd) == 64);
[all …]
/Linux-v5.10/drivers/net/ethernet/google/gve/
Dgve_adminq.h62 static_assert(sizeof(struct gve_adminq_describe_device) == 16);
80 static_assert(sizeof(struct gve_device_descriptor) == 40);
87 static_assert(sizeof(struct device_option) == 8);
98 static_assert(sizeof(struct gve_adminq_configure_device_resources) == 32);
106 static_assert(sizeof(struct gve_adminq_register_page_list) == 16);
112 static_assert(sizeof(struct gve_adminq_unregister_page_list) == 4);
123 static_assert(sizeof(struct gve_adminq_create_tx_queue) == 32);
137 static_assert(sizeof(struct gve_adminq_create_rx_queue) == 48);
150 static_assert(sizeof(struct gve_queue_resources) == 64);
156 static_assert(sizeof(struct gve_adminq_destroy_tx_queue) == 4);
[all …]
Dgve_desc.h73 static_assert(sizeof(struct gve_rx_desc) == 64);
/Linux-v5.10/net/ethtool/
Dcommon.c198 static_assert(ARRAY_SIZE(link_mode_names) == __ETHTOOL_LINK_MODE_MASK_NBITS);
217 static_assert(ARRAY_SIZE(netif_msg_class_names) == NETIF_MSG_CLASS_COUNT);
229 static_assert(ARRAY_SIZE(wol_mode_names) == WOL_MODE_COUNT);
248 static_assert(ARRAY_SIZE(sof_timestamping_names) == __SOF_TIMESTAMPING_CNT);
256 static_assert(ARRAY_SIZE(ts_tx_type_names) == __HWTSTAMP_TX_CNT);
276 static_assert(ARRAY_SIZE(ts_rx_filter_names) == __HWTSTAMP_FILTER_CNT);
283 static_assert(ARRAY_SIZE(udp_tunnel_type_names) ==
Dtunnels.c16 static_assert(ETHTOOL_UDP_TUNNEL_TYPE_VXLAN == ilog2(UDP_TUNNEL_TYPE_VXLAN));
17 static_assert(ETHTOOL_UDP_TUNNEL_TYPE_GENEVE == ilog2(UDP_TUNNEL_TYPE_GENEVE));
18 static_assert(ETHTOOL_UDP_TUNNEL_TYPE_VXLAN_GPE ==
Dcoalesce.c29 static_assert((ETHTOOL_ ## x) == \
/Linux-v5.10/tools/include/linux/
Dbuild_bug.h77 #ifndef static_assert
78 #define static_assert(expr, ...) __static_assert(expr, ##__VA_ARGS__, #expr) macro
/Linux-v5.10/lib/zlib_dfltcc/
Ddfltcc.h31 static_assert(sizeof(struct dfltcc_qaf_param) == 32);
83 static_assert(sizeof(struct dfltcc_param_v0) == 1536);
/Linux-v5.10/lib/zlib_inflate/
Dinfutil.h34 static_assert(offsetof(struct inflate_workspace, dfltcc_state) % 8 == 0);
/Linux-v5.10/net/netfilter/
Dnft_set_pipapo.h98 static_assert(NFT_PIPAPO_MAP_TOBITS <= 32);
101 static_assert(NFT_PIPAPO_MAP_NBITS <= 32);
/Linux-v5.10/drivers/gpu/drm/i915/gt/uc/
Dintel_uc_fw_abi.h75 static_assert(sizeof(struct uc_css_header) == 128);
/Linux-v5.10/include/linux/
Dbuild_bug.h77 #define static_assert(expr, ...) __static_assert(expr, ##__VA_ARGS__, #expr) macro
Dskmsg.h41 static_assert(BITS_PER_LONG >= NR_MSG_FRAG_IDS);
/Linux-v5.10/fs/btrfs/
Dlocking.h83 static_assert(BTRFS_NESTING_MAX <= MAX_LOCKDEP_SUBCLASSES,
/Linux-v5.10/drivers/gpio/
Dgpiolib-cdev.c36 static_assert(IS_ALIGNED(GPIO_V2_LINES_MAX, 2));
37 static_assert(IS_ALIGNED(GPIO_MAX_NAME_SIZE, 8));
42 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_attribute), 8));
43 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_config_attribute), 8));
44 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_config), 8));
45 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_request), 8));
46 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_info), 8));
47 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_info_changed), 8));
48 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_event), 8));
49 static_assert(IS_ALIGNED(sizeof(struct gpio_v2_line_values), 8));
/Linux-v5.10/kernel/locking/
Dlockdep_internals.h27 static_assert(LOCK_TRACE_STATES == LOCK_USAGE_STATES);
/Linux-v5.10/arch/x86/kvm/mmu/
Dspte.h88 static_assert(MMIO_SPTE_GEN_LOW_BITS == 9 && MMIO_SPTE_GEN_HIGH_BITS == 9);
/Linux-v5.10/kernel/kcsan/
Ddebugfs.c32 static_assert(ARRAY_SIZE(counter_names) == KCSAN_COUNTER_COUNT);
/Linux-v5.10/lib/
Dvsprintf.c384 static_assert(ZEROPAD == ('0' - ' '));
385 static_assert(SMALL == ' ');
416 static_assert(sizeof(struct printf_spec) == 8);
/Linux-v5.10/drivers/iio/proximity/
Dsx9310.c116 static_assert(SX9310_NUM_CHANNELS < BITS_PER_LONG);
/Linux-v5.10/lib/zlib_deflate/
Ddeflate.c119 static_assert(offsetof(struct deflate_workspace, dfltcc_memory) % 8 == 0);
/Linux-v5.10/drivers/net/ethernet/mellanox/mlx5/core/
Deq.c71 static_assert(MLX5_EQ_POLLING_BUDGET <= MLX5_NUM_SPARE_EQE);
/Linux-v5.10/drivers/gpu/drm/nouveau/include/nvif/
Dpush.h76 static_assert( \
/Linux-v5.10/drivers/net/wireless/realtek/rtw88/
Drtw8821c.c1645 static_assert(ARRAY_SIZE(rf_para_tx_8821c) == ARRAY_SIZE(rf_para_rx_8821c));
/Linux-v5.10/include/net/bluetooth/
Dhci_core.h155 static_assert(HCI_CONN_FLAG_MAX < 32);

12